Buff’s new Merino neckwear using natural pigments and ethically sourced wool produced locally in Barcelona.

Barcelona-based outdoor accessories brand Buff has unveiled a new addition to its Merino Lightweight line — multifunctional neckwear made from 100 percent mulesing-free Merino wool and dyed using natural plant-based pigments. The new models, named Merino Lightweight Natural Tye Dye, continue the company’s focus on combining performance, comfort and responsible design.

Each piece is handmade and individually dyed with pigments derived from plants such as madder root, weld and logwood, resulting in natural tones ranging from earthy reds to deep blues. The neckwear, produced locally in Buff’s facilities in Igualada near Barcelona, features lightweight (170 g/m²), breathable and temperature-regulating properties suited for cold or variable outdoor conditions.

By using renewable dyes and ethically sourced wool, Buff aims to reduce its environmental footprint while maintaining the technical advantages of Merino wool – softness, odor resistance and natural elasticity.

The new collection retails for €27.95 and reinforces Buff’s long-standing commitment to sustainability, local production and functional design.
